What Is the Music Lessons Agreement?
The Music Lessons Agreement is a professional contract between a music instructor and student (or parent/guardian) that establishes the terms of private music instruction. It covers lesson format, scheduling, payment structure, cancellation policies, practice expectations, and liability protections.
This agreement solves the common problems music teachers face: students who ghost after one lesson, parents who dispute cancellation charges, unclear expectations about practice and progress, and liability concerns about injuries or property damage in your teaching space.

What's Inside This Template?
Scope of Instruction
Defines what you're teaching and establishes realistic expectations about curriculum, teaching methods, and musical development so students understand what they're signing up for.
Fees and Payment Terms
Covers per-lesson, monthly package, or prepaid pricing structures. Includes late payment penalties and suspension rights to protect your revenue.
Cancellation and Rescheduling Policy
Establishes notice requirements, handles late cancellations, and addresses no-shows with clear financial consequences. This is where most teacher-student disputes occur without a written agreement.
Student Responsibilities and Practice Expectations
Documents that progress requires practice and clarifies that you're not guaranteeing specific outcomes. Essential protection against parents who blame you for their child's lack of progress.
Liability and Assumption of Risk
Protects you from injury claims during lessons and travel to your studio. Includes specific indemnification language if you're teaching minors.
Intellectual Property and Recording Rights
Addresses lesson recording permissions and establishes that your teaching materials remain your intellectual property. Controls how student performances can be used.

What if a parent disputes a cancellation charge after signing this?
The Cancellation and Rescheduling Policy article establishes clear notice requirements and financial consequences. When both parties have signed this agreement, you have written documentation of the policy they agreed to follow. This typically resolves disputes immediately or provides solid evidence if you need to pursue payment through small claims court.
Do I need a separate agreement for minor students versus adult students?
No. This single template handles both situations. When the student is under 18, you'll have the parent or guardian sign in addition to (or instead of) the minor student. The template includes specific language addressing parental responsibilities and consent requirements for minors.
